2008 Blaufränkisch trocken Leithagebirge, Burgenland, Austria

Undeveloped nose, preserved cherries and mixed berries, sweetish spicy oak, hint of chocolate, herbaceous traces in the background. Polished fruit on the palate, more sweetish spicy oak, some lactic notes, fine sandy tannins, very creamy, some more herbaceous notes, prominent mineral notes, full-bodied and has good persistence, very good finish. Needs time to develop.

Best to drink: 2013-2018+. What our ratings mean
